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$193.33 | 6.475% | $205.8481 | $205.85 | $205.85 | $205.80 |
Purchase #2 | $136.87 | 6.321% | $145.5216 | $145.52 | $145.50 | $145.50 |
Purchase #3 | $234.49 | 6.869% | $250.5971 | $250.60 | $250.60 | $250.60 |
Purchase #4 | $104.50 | 9.349% | $114.2697 | $114.27 | $114.25 | $114.30 |
Purchase #5 | $65.88 | 5.641% | $69.5963 | $69.60 | $69.60 | $69.60 |
Purchase #6 | $175.54 | 3.687% | $182.0122 | $182.01 | $182.00 | $182.00 |
Purchase #7 | $111.94 | 11.808% | $125.1579 | $125.16 | $125.15 | $125.20 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,022.55 | $1,093.0029 | $1,093.01 | $1,092.95 | $1,093.00 |
